Property Report
This property is a mid-terrace flat located in Sittingbourne, Kent, with a floor area of 56 square meters. It was built between 1930 and 1949 and features fully double-glazed windows. The property has a current energy rating of 'C' and an estimated annual energy cost of £609. The roof is shared with another dwelling, and the main heating system is a mains gas boiler with programmer, room thermostat, and TRVs. The property has two heated rooms and no fireplaces. Its energy efficiency potential is estimated to be 'C'.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 960 out of 999.
